California five-piece that had two albums (Ultraspank and Progress) on Sony, before splitting up due to not being simplistic enough to appeal to Middle America.

Shame, since they were rather damn good...even though you got weird looks in HMV when asking for their CDs.
Go on Amazon, for God's sake...
by OD Smith March 29, 2005
1) totally chill
2) having a good sense of style
3) can be used to describe anything good
That chick is totally ultraspank dude.
That new Gucci suit is utraspank.
That was one ultraspankin' ride.
by Waldo March 02, 2003
1 2